Azure AD PowerShell for Azure Resources in PIM

Have you wondered how to user Azure AD PowerShell for Azure Resources in PIM. This is a little tricky since the id's in OData do not support slashes but the id's for Azure resources contains slashes. Hence the id for these resources are mapped to a GUID in Graph.
To query the azure resources in Graph, you will need to pass an ExternalId filter and the rest should be straight forward.
Below is an example of adding a user as Eligible Owner on a subscription.

The pre-requisite is that you have already installed Azure AD Preview PowerShell by following these steps https://docs.microsoft.com/en-us/powershell/azure/active-directory/install-adv2?view=azureadps-2.0

Connect-AzureAD
$resource = Get-AzureADMSPrivilegedResource -Provider azureResources -Filter "ExternalId eq '/subscriptions/38ab2ccc-3747-4567-b36b-9478f5602f0d'"
$roleDefinition = Get-AzureADMSPrivilegedRoleDefinition -ProviderId azureResources -ResourceId $resource.Id -Filter "DisplayName eq 'Owner'"
$subject = Get-AzureADUser -Filter "userPrincipalName eq 'upn'"

$schedule = New-Object Microsoft.Open.MSGraph.Model.AzureADMSPrivilegedSchedule
$schedule.Type = "Once"
$schedule.StartDateTime = (Get-Date).ToUniversalTime().ToString("yyyy-MM-ddTHH:mm:ss.fffZ")
$schedule.EndDateTime = (Get-Date).AddDays(30).ToUniversalTime().ToString("yyyy-MM-ddTHH:mm:ss.fffZ")

Open-AzureADMSPrivilegedRoleAssignmentRequest -ProviderId azureResources -Schedule $schedule -ResourceId $resource.Id -RoleDefinitionId $roleDefinition.Id -SubjectId $subject.ObjectId -AssignmentState "Eligible" -Type "AdminAdd" -Reason "Test"

Connect to Azure AD PowerShell with MFA

Sometimes you might want to connect to Azure AD PowerShell with MFA but there is no way for the PowerShell to prompt you for MFA unless you have MFA enforced on the account.

The scenario which I had was calling a cmdlet for Privileged Identity Management where I was activating a role which requires MFA https://docs.microsoft.com/en-us/powershell/module/azuread/?view=azureadps-2.0-preview#privileged_role_management

The solution is to get an access token with MFA and pass the token while connecting to PowerShell.

The pre-requisite is that you have already installed Azure AD Preview PowerShell by following these steps https://docs.microsoft.com/en-us/powershell/azure/active-directory/install-adv2?view=azureadps-2.0

# Install msal.ps
if(!(Get-Module | Where-Object {$_.Name -eq 'PowerShellGet' -and $_.Version -ge '2.2.4.1'})) { Install-Module PowerShellGet -Force }
if(!(Get-Package msal.ps)) { Install-Package msal.ps }

# Get token for MS Graph by prompting for MFA
$MsResponse = Get-MSALToken -Scopes @("https://graph.microsoft.com/.default") -ClientId "1b730954-1685-4b74-9bfd-dac224a7b894" -RedirectUri "urn:ietf:wg:oauth:2.0:oob" -Authority "https://login.microsoftonline.com/common" -Interactive -ExtraQueryParameters @{claims='{"access_token" : {"amr": { "values": ["mfa"] }}}'}

# Get token for AAD Graph
$AadResponse = Get-MSALToken -Scopes @("https://graph.windows.net/.default") -ClientId "1b730954-1685-4b74-9bfd-dac224a7b894" -RedirectUri "urn:ietf:wg:oauth:2.0:oob" -Authority "https://login.microsoftonline.com/common"

Connect-AzureAD -AadAccessToken $AadResponse.AccessToken -MsAccessToken $MsResponse.AccessToken -AccountId: "upn" -tenantId: "tenantId"

# Call cmdlet which requires MFA
$resource = Get-AzureADMSPrivilegedResource -ProviderId AadRoles

$roleDefinition = Get-AzureADMSPrivilegedRoleDefinition  -ProviderId AadRoles -ResourceId $resource.Id -Filter "DisplayName eq 'Global Administrator'"

$subject = Get-AzureADUser -Filter "userPrincipalName eq 'upn'"

$schedule = New-Object Microsoft.Open.MSGraph.Model.AzureADMSPrivilegedSchedule
$schedule.Type = "Once"
$schedule.Duration="PT1H"
$schedule.StartDateTime = (Get-Date).ToUniversalTime().ToString("yyyy-MM-ddTHH:mm:ss.fffZ")

Open-AzureADMSPrivilegedRoleAssignmentRequest -ProviderId AadRoles -Schedule $schedule -ResourceId $resource.Id -RoleDefinitionId $roleDefinition.Id -SubjectId $subject.ObjectId -AssignmentState "Active" -Type "UserAdd" -Reason "Test"

PowerShell sample for Privileged Identity Management (PIM)

PIM for Azure Resources provides Just in Time (JIT) and Temporary access capabilities for Azure AD roles and Azure Resource roles. See more at https://docs.microsoft.com/en-us/azure/active-directory/privileged-identity-management/pim-configure
How cool would it be if I can use the MSGraph PIM api’s to build custom applications. For example, your IT Org has N different resource groups where you want to activate every day. It would be time consuming to activate them one by one. Instead, you can build a custom app using PowerShell or UI so that you can activate to all of these resource groups in one shot.
In this blog, I will share a sample to list all your eligible roles and activate or deactivate them. You will also be able to assign someone to a role.
I will share the full source code so you can customize it to suit your needs. Just save this as a .ps1 file and run it with PowerShell.
Screenshot
















Setup
  • Create a native AAD application. See https://docs.microsoft.com/en-us/azure/active-directory/develop/active-directory-integrating-applications
  • Grant it the following permissions to the application.
    • Read and write privileged access to Azure AD - You will need it if you are going to use the app for PIM for Azure AD Roles
    • Read and write privileged access to Azure resources - You will need it if you are going to use the app for PIM for Azure Resources
    • Read directory data - You will need it if you are going to read users, etc. from directory like the assignment example in the below source code
    • Note than these permissions require Admin consent so you will have to contact the tenant admin to grant these permissions. See https://docs.microsoft.com/en-us/azure/active-directory/application-dev-registration-config-grant-permissions-how-to 
  • In the below code, update $clientID with your application id and $redirectUri with the redirect uri of the application.
  • For Azure resources, set $global:serviceRoot = "https://graph.microsoft.com/beta/privilegedAccess/azureResources/"
  • For Azure AD roles, set $global:serviceRoot = "https://graph.microsoft.com/beta/privilegedAccess/aadRoles/"
  • For Azure AD groups, set $global:serviceRoot = "https://graph.microsoft.com/beta/privilegedAccess/aadGroups/"
